B_DEVICE_FULL
#define HAIKU_ENOSPC B_TO_POSIX_ERROR(B_DEVICE_FULL)
#define ENOSPC B_TO_POSIX_ERROR(B_DEVICE_FULL)
{ 0x3B0D, "Medium destination element full", err_act_fail, B_DEVICE_FULL }, // DT WROM BK
{ 0x5501, "System buffer full", err_act_fail, B_DEVICE_FULL }, // D O BK
{ 0x6301, "Packet does not fit in available space", err_act_fail, B_DEVICE_FULL }, // R
{ 0x7302, "Power calibration area is full", err_act_fail, B_DEVICE_FULL }, // R
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
if (status == B_DEVICE_FULL) {
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L; // no spare space
if (status == B_DEVICE_FULL) {
return B_DEVICE_FULL;
} else if (status != B_DEVICE_FULL)
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
return B_DEVICE_FULL;
if (err != to_read) if (err >= 0) err = B_DEVICE_FULL;
if (err != to_read) if (err >= 0) err = B_DEVICE_FULL;
E(B_DEVICE_FULL),
return B_DEVICE_FULL;
B_DEVICE_FULL, false);
throw (status_t)B_DEVICE_FULL;
return B_DEVICE_FULL;
case B_DEVICE_FULL:
B_DEVICE_FULL,
return B_DEVICE_FULL;
RETURN_ERROR(B_DEVICE_FULL);
case B_DEVICE_FULL: